Output 69dd26e3cf20d36620c24830ebe650ffbedc34cc159ba0d79b7b155992ff0969:0

value
651429623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c696d0e9e3ef6859332de69c10081c738ef110fb OP_EQUAL
address
3Ko4PQkftfQaSHffyuAGv4w6P91rFk1Whq
transaction
69dd26e3cf20d36620c24830ebe650ffbedc34cc159ba0d79b7b155992ff0969
spent
true